Best Tuna Pasta Salad

Shell pasta, hard boiled eggs, tuna, celery and peas are tossed with a dill infused mayonnaise dressing in this classic pasta salad that is always a hit at potlucks and barbecues.

Ingredients

For the dressing

  • 1 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
  • 1/3 cup dill pickle relish
  • 1 clove garlic minced
  • 1 tablespoon v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• 1 teaspoon dill weed
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
  • Pinch of cayenne pepper
  • Salt and pepper to taste

For the salad

  • 16 ounces shell pasta
  • 2-3 hard boiled eggs chopped
  • 2 4 oz. cans tuna, drained
  • 1 1/2 cups frozen peas
  • 1/2 cup diced celery
  • 1 small green pepper diced
  • 1-2 tablespoons fresh parsley chopped

Instructions

  • In a medium bowl, whisk together the ingredients for the dressing, set aside.
  • Cook pasta according to package directions. Rinse under cold water and drain. Add pasta, along with eggs, tuna, frozen peas, celery and pepper to a large bowl and toss to combine. Add dressing and stir gently until well coated.
  • Cover and refrigerate until serving. Just before serving, stir in fresh parsley. Reseason with additional salt and pepper, if needed.
